A Brief History of Coffee Machines
The evolution of coffee devices is remarkable. From the easy percolators of the 19th century to the advanced espresso devices these days, innovation and development have actually continuously shaped how human beings enjoy coffee.
Secret Milestones in Coffee Machine DevelopmentYearTurning point1822The very first coffee percolator is patented.1901Creator Luigi Bezzera patents the first espresso machine.1940sLeak coffee makers become popular in American families.1970sThe intro of programmable coffee machine revolutionizes benefit.21st CenturySmart coffee devices with Wi-Fi ability emerge.
Each of these milestones reflects altering tastes and technological developments, paving the way for today's superb coffee-making devices.
Types of Coffee Machines
Coffee machines are available in numerous types, each accommodating different preferences and developing methods. Here's an introduction of the most popular types.
1. Drip Coffee Makers
Leak coffee machine are common in many families and are known for their convenience and ease of use.

Pros:
Simple operation Ability to brew several cups simultaneously
Cons:
Limited control over developing time and temperature2. Espresso Machines
For enthusiasts of rich, concentrated coffee, espresso machines are a must.

Pros:
Allows for a range of brewed coffee types (lattes, cappuccinos, etc)Offers control over developing specifications
Cons:
Typically more pricey Requires more skill and practice to use successfully3. French Press
The French press is a popular option for those seeking full-bodied coffee with an abundant taste.

Pros:
Affordable No paper filters required
Cons:
Requires manual effort Coffee can become bitter if soaked too long4. Single-Serve Coffee Makers
These machines have risen in popularity for their speed and convenience.

Pros:
Quick developing time Variety of flavors available in pods
Cons:
Environmental concerns over coffee pods Generally more pricey per cup compared to traditional approaches5. Pour-Over Coffee Makers
Pour-over coffee makers enable complete control over the developing procedure.

Pros:
Customizable taste profiles Less coffee waste due to manual developing
Cons:
Takes more time to brew Requires attention to information6. Cold Brew Makers
For those who enjoy iced coffee, cold brew makers are ideal.

Pros:
Smooth, less acidic coffee Easy to make large batches
Cons:

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: How frequently should I clean my coffee machine?
A1: It's advised to clean your coffee machine monthly. Nevertheless, if you notice any changes in taste or build-up, you need to clean it more often.
Q2: Can I use regular coffee premises in a single-serve machine?
A2: Most single-serve makers are developed for particular coffee pods. However, some models have reusable pods that can be filled with coffee premises.
Q3: What kind of coffee bean is best for espresso?
A3: A medium to dark roast coffee bean is typically chosen for espresso due to its abundant taste and full body.
Q4: How long can I store coffee beans?
A4: For optimal flavor, it's best to consume coffee beans within 2-4 weeks of roasting. Shop them in an airtight container in a cool, dark location.
Q5: Is it cost-effective to brew coffee in your home?
A5: Yes, brewing coffee in the house is typically more economical than purchasing coffee from cafes daily.
